Not Mounting Your Dish Washer Appropriately Can Cause a Hill of Problems


Not just can installing a dish washer correctly void your guarantee, yet it can also produce a mess. If you do not set up the supply line appropriately, you might deal with leaks-- or also worse, a flooding. You might additionally experience a "water hammer"-- when the water runs too swiftly via your pipes and triggers loud drinking sounds. Lastly, if you inaccurately install your dish washer to the garbage disposal, you might see pungent scents or have deposit on your dishes.

A Plumber Can Inspect the Supply Lines


A supply line, particularly a dish washer port, connects the dishwasher to a water resource. A plumber can ensure that the line is compatible with both your dishwashing machine and also water source if you get a brand-new supply line. If you choose to utilize an existing supply line, a professional plumber can evaluate it to guarantee that it remains in good condition and also does not have any leaks.

SINK AND DISHWASHER INSTALLATION


If you want to relocate the sink and dishwasher, major plumbing work needs to be done. The sink needs an access point to both hot and cold water, which connects from the faucets and a waste-pipe. Your dishwasher calls for the same type of plumbing work. The water supply and waste-pipe access are extended from the sink to the dishwasher, which is why these two appliances need to be placed next to each other.


If you're simply looking to have a new sink installed in the same location, less professional work needs to be done, meaning your bill will be significantly cheaper. When shopping for a new sink, consider upgrading to features like extensions, sprayers, soap dispensers and a stainless steel garbage disposal.
